Hey, I've added xCAT repos to a openSUSE virtual machine and installed it without problems.
rpm --import https://xcat.org/files/xcat/repos/yum/latest/xcat-core/repodata/repomd.xml.key zypper ar -f https://xcat.org/files/xcat/repos/yum/latest/xcat-core/ xcat-core rpm --import https://xcat.org/files/xcat/repos/yum/devel/xcat-dep/sles15/x86_64/repodata/repomd.xml.key zypper ar -f https://xcat.org/files/xcat/repos/yum/devel/xcat-dep/sles15/x86_64/ xcat-dep zypper install -y xCAT Now I'm dealing with this: example:~ # systemctl enable --now xcatd.service Synchronizing state of xcatd.service with SysV service script with /usr/lib/systemd/systemd-sysv-install. Executing: /usr/lib/systemd/systemd-sysv-install enable xcatd ln -sf ../xcatd /etc/init.d/rc3.d/S50xcatd ln: failed to create symbolic link '/etc/init.d/rc3.d/S50xcatd': No such file or directory example:~ # systemctl status xcatd.service ● xcatd.service - xCAT management service Loaded: loaded (/usr/lib/systemd/system/xcatd.service; disabled; vendor pr> Active: activating (auto-restart) (Result: exit-code) since Mon 2023-07-31> Process: 9420 ExecStart=/etc/init.d/xcatd start (code=exited, status=1/FAIL> After seeing the first error on enable, I decided to create by myself the folder rc3.d, then I was asked for rc4.d and rc5.d (and I also created them). example:~ # systemctl enable --now xcatd.service Synchronizing state of xcatd.service with SysV service script with /usr/lib/systemd/systemd-sysv-install. Executing: /usr/lib/systemd/systemd-sysv-install enable xcatd ln -sf ../xcatd /etc/init.d/rc3.d/S50xcatd ln -sf ../xcatd /etc/init.d/rc4.d/S50xcatd ln -sf ../xcatd /etc/init.d/rc5.d/S50xcatd Job for xcatd.service failed because the control process exited with error code. See "systemctl status xcatd.service" and "journalctl -xeu xcatd.service" for details. example:~ # systemctl status xcatd.service ● xcatd.service - xCAT management service Loaded: loaded (/usr/lib/systemd/system/xcatd.service; enabled; vendor preset: disabled) Active: activating (auto-restart) (Result: exit-code) since Mon 2023-07-31 15:02:36 -03; 4s ago Process: 14316 ExecStart=/etc/init.d/xcatd start (code=exited, status=1/FAILURE) Jul 31 15:02:36 cluster.example.com systemd[1]: xcatd.service: Control process exited, code=exited, status=1> Jul 31 15:02:36 cluster.example.com systemd[1]: xcatd.service: Failed with result 'exit-code'. Jul 31 15:02:36 cluster.example.com systemd[1]: Failed to start xCAT management service. example:~ # journalctl -xeu xcatd.service ░░ ░░ Defined-By: systemd ░░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el ░░ ░░ The unit xcatd.service has entered the 'failed' state with result 'exit-code'. Jul 31 15:29:48 cluster.example.com systemd[1]: Failed to start xCAT management service. ░░ Subject: A start job for unit xcatd.service has failed ░░ Defined-By: systemd ░░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el ░░ ░░ A start job for unit xcatd.service has finished with a failure. ░░ ░░ The job identifier is 335019 and the job result is failed. Jul 31 15:29:53 cluster.example.com systemd[1]: xcatd.service: Scheduled restart job, restart counter is at > ░░ Subject: Automatic restarting of a unit has been scheduled ░░ Defined-By: systemd ░░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el ░░ ░░ Automatic restarting of the unit xcatd.service has been scheduled, as the result for ░░ the configured Restart= setting for the unit. Jul 31 15:29:53 cluster.example.com systemd[1]: Stopped xCAT management service. ░░ Subject: A stop job for unit xcatd.service has finished ░░ Defined-By: systemd ░░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el ░░ ░░ A stop job for unit xcatd.service has finished. ░░ ░░ The job identifier is 335110 and the job result is done. Jul 31 15:29:53 cluster.example.com systemd[1]: Starting xCAT management service... ░░ Subject: A start job for unit xcatd.service has begun execution ░░ Defined-By: systemd ░░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el ░░ ░░ A start job for unit xcatd.service has begun execution. ░░ ░░ The job identifier is 335110. Jul 31 15:29:53 cluster.example.com xcatd[14788]: Error, don't know how to start on this platform Jul 31 15:29:53 cluster.example.com systemd[1]: xcatd.service: Control process exited, code=exited, status=1> ░░ Subject: Unit process exited ░░ Defined-By: systemd ░░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el ░░ ESCOD Jul 31 15:29:43 cluster.example.com systemd[1]: xcatd.service: Failed with result 'exit-code'. ░░ Subject: Unit failed ░░ Defined-By: systemd ░░ Support: https://lists.freedesktop.org/mailman/listinfo/systemd-devel ░░ ░░ The unit xcatd.service has entered the 'failed' state with result 'exit-code'. The error message "Error, don't know how to start on this platform" got my attention. What am I doing wrong?
_______________________________________________ xCAT-user mailing list xCAT-user@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/xcat-user